Why Some Winobit3.4 Code Looks Suspicious

Some websites provide winobit3.4 code examples that use commands similar to import winobit3.4. This is technically unusual because Python dots normally separate valid package and module names. A numeric element such as .4 does not behave like a normal Python module identifier in a standard import statement.

Package distribution names and Python import names can sometimes differ, but legitimate developers normally explain this clearly in their documentation. Without an official repository or package manual, users should not assume that code copied from an unknown website is correct. Running unverified commands can create additional errors instead of fixing the original problem.

What to Check If Winobit3.4 Uses Python

If the winobit3.4 software error appears in a Python environment, first determine which Python version is currently running. Commands such as python --version or py --version can display the active version, while py -m pip list can show packages installed in the current environment.

You can also try py -m pip show winobit3.4 to see whether a distribution with that name exists locally. If no package is found, do not immediately install winobit3.4 from an unknown source. Check the project’s requirements file, documentation, developer instructions, or private package repository to identify the correct dependency.

Users should also avoid confusing Winobit3.4 with Python 3.4. Python 3.4 was a genuine Python release series, but its final version, Python 3.4.10, reached end-of-life in March 2019. Installing such an old Python version simply because the number 3.4 appears in Winobit3.4 would not be a sensible general solution.

Be Careful With Browser Error Messages

A winobit3.4 software error that appears only inside a browser should be treated cautiously, especially if the page displays a phone number, countdown, urgent security warning, or request for remote access. Fake technical-support pages often imitate genuine system alerts to convince users that their computers require immediate repair.

Do not provide passwords, payment information, or remote computer access because of an unexpected browser warning. Close suspicious pages and use trusted security software if necessary. Microsoft and the Federal Trade Commission have both warned users about fake technical-support messages that use frightening computer-error claims to pressure victims.
